Research Abstract

We have succeeded for the first time to demonstrate operations combining one-qubit unitary gate and two-qubit operation of spin qubits realized in quantum dot (QD) system. By improving device design, the world fastest x-rotation (127MHz) and z-rotation (50MHz) are achieved. We designed a micro-magnet structure that enable electron dipole spin resonance operations to individual spins in multi-QD array and succeeded in controlling three spins. In an InAs QD, the strength of spin-orbit interaction and g-tensor are precisely determined and controlled by gate. Combining tunnel-coupled quantum wires and an Aharonov-Bohm ring, the control of flying qubit is realized by the two-path interferometer. Using surface acoustic wave, single electrons are coherently transferred between distance QDs with success probability more than 90 %. We developed wide-band capacitance measurement system to detect the signal related to spin triplet state in a coupled QD system.
